Production Details Rustenberg is a well-known producer of high quality Chardonnays and the Stellenbosch Chardonnay embodies our house style. Careful tending and selection in the vineyard followed by traditional wild barrel fermentation and maturation produces a classic Chardonnay balancing the expression of fruit, freshness, full malolactic fermentation and the influence of oak. The Winter of 2024 arrived later than usual, with the record rainfall and cold temperatures experienced in July allowing for the vineyards to transition into dormancy. This later than usual onset of dormancy resulted in late budding for many grape varieties. Budding and berry set were even, and the cooler, moderate and dry growing season set the scene for the vintage. There was a brief heat spike at the end of December, however, January was cool and dry with big day/night temperature changes, resulting in excellent acidity and freshness being a hallmark of the vintage. February and March were near perfect for ripening, being warm and dry with little disease pressure and no heat wave conditions to stress the vineyards at this crucial time. The result of these conditions was a remarkable, cellar-worthy vintage. The reds are some of the best seen since 2015 with excellent concentration, depth of colour and structure. The whites have wonderful flavour development, fruit intensity and freshness.
